Understanding the Importance of Change Control in Clinical Trials

Change control is an essential process in clinical trials, aimed at managing alterations to study protocols, timelines, or any related aspect that might impact the study’s integrity and validity. The regulatory environments in the US (FDA), UK (MHRA), and EU (EMA) emphasize the significance of documenting changes clearly and maintaining proper oversight. Effective change control ensures that:

  • The integrity of clinical data is preserved.
  • Regulatory compliance is achieved, thereby minimizing risk.
  • Communication among stakeholders is enhanced.

Incorporating dashboards and reports into the change control process is critical for making this information accessible to executive stakeholders. Executives often need high-level insights to make informed decisions; thus, visual representations of data can significantly streamline the decision-making process.

Key Principles of Dashboard Design for Change Control

The design of a dashboard involves various practices and principles that ensure the information is presented intuitively and effectively. Here are the key principles to consider when designing dashboards for change control:

1. Define Objectives and Audience

Before designing a dashboard, it is crucial to define its purpose. Identify the target audience and understand their needs. For instance, executives may be interested in high-level metrics and trend analyses, while project managers may require more granular data.

2. Select Relevant Metrics

Metrics should be specifically chosen based on their relevancy to the change control process. Common metrics may include:

  • Number of changes made over time.
  • The impact of these changes on timelines and budgets.
  • Compliance rates and audit findings related to change control.

3. Utilize Data Visualization Techniques

Effective visualization techniques can enhance the comprehension of data. Consider using:

  • Charts and graphs for trends.
  • Color codes to indicate compliance or risk levels.
  • Interactive elements that allow users to drill down into specific data points.

Step-by-Step Guide to Creating Dashboards and Reports

Here is a step-by-step guide to creating impactful dashboards and reports that communicate the status of change control and decision logs effectively to executives:

Step 1: Data Collection

Collect data from various sources, including electronic data capture systems, clinical trial management systems (CTMS), and any existing change logs. Ensure that data entry follows rigorous standards to maintain accuracy and reliability.

Step 2: Choose a Dashboard Tool

Select a dashboard tool that best fits the team’s needs. Popular options include:

  • Tableau
  • Power BI
  • D3.js for custom visualizations

Considerations for selection should include ease of use, integration capabilities with existing systems, and support for the necessary reporting functionalities.

Step 3: Develop the Dashboard

Using the selected tool, develop the dashboard based on the objectives and metrics identified earlier. Ensure it is user-friendly and visually engaging to facilitate easy interpretation of the data.

Step 4: Testing and Feedback

Before launching the dashboard, conduct a thorough test to identify potential issues. Gather feedback from a small group of end-users concerning usability and clarity. Address any concerns to enhance the dashboard’s effectiveness.

Step 5: Rollout and Training

Once the dashboard has been finalized, roll it out to the relevant stakeholders. It is essential to provide training to ensure everyone understands how to utilize the dashboard effectively and interpret the data presented.

Step 6: Regular Updates and Maintenance

Periodically review the dashboard and reports for relevance, accuracy, and usability. As the study progresses, update metrics and functionalities based on user feedback and changing regulatory landscapes.

Strategies for Effective Decision Logging

Decision logs play a critical role in documenting the rationale behind important clinical trial decisions. Maintaining a robust decision log helps to ensure transparency and facilitates future audits. Here are some strategies to create effective decision logs:

Document Decisions Promptly

Following significant decisions, document them promptly, including:

  • The decision made
  • Justification for the decision
  • Key personnel involved in the decision-making process

Establish a Standardized Template

Use a consistent format for decision logs. This approach will help streamline information retrieval and ensure that all necessary details are captured systematically. Elements to include in a standardized template may be:

  • Decision ID
  • Date
  • Description of the issue
  • Outcome and implications of the decision

Regular Review of Decision Logs

Implement a regular review process for decision logs to maintain accountability and reflect on the outcomes of the decisions made. This can help in assessing the long-term impact on the trial’s progress and effectiveness.
